In Pictures: Darkness into Light draws the crowds in Rathdowney

Hundreds gathered in the main square in Rathdowney this morning for the annual Darkness into Light event.

The annual 5km walk/run fundraising event – held in venues all over the world – was once again a huge success raising huge money and awareness for Pieta House.

Despite the early hours, people were in high spirits and eager to take part and enjoy the event.

16 balloons were released seconds before the event began to pay tribute to those lost by suicide through the years.

Even bigger than last year

Almost 3,000 walkers raised €41,000 in Rathdowney and Mountmellick last year as part of Darkness into Light, and it is expected this year is raise more again.

Pieta House’s flagship fundraising awareness event takes place in over 180 venues in Ireland and around the world.

Funds raised from Darkness Into Light help keep Pieta House’s counselling services free to those in suicidal crisis, people who engage in self-harm, and those bereaved by suicide.
